Instructor - Liberal Arts jobs in Fort Collins, CO

Instructor - Liberal Arts teaches courses in the discipline area of liberal arts. Develops and designs curriculum plans to foster student learning, stimulate class discussions, and ensures student engagement. Being an Instructor - Liberal Arts provides tutoring and academic counseling to students, maintains classes related records, and assesses student coursework. Collaborates and supports colleagues regarding research interests and co-curricular activities. Additionally, Instructor - Liberal Arts typically reports to a department head. Has a Master's degree or is a PhD candidate in the applicable field. Has experience and is qualified to teach at undergraduate level and possesses the qualifications to participate in research.       JOB DESCRIPTION:
      Summary/Objective:
      Early College Academy instructor's will not only be responsible for the delivery of academic content and classroom management, but they will be responsible for ensuring students are on pace to achieve mastery in college-readiness standards. As part of the educational program, Early College Academy instructors will partner with Aims instructors to create a rigorous academic culture that cultivates a college-going atmosphere for all students. Instructors will be required to prepare all students to succeed in academically challenging college-level "guaranteed transfer" classes in both their eleventh and twelfth grade year. This high-level of academic challenge will require all students participate in rigorous preparation during their ninth and tenth grade years to ensure success both on entrance examinations and in Aims Community College coursework. Each Early College Academy instructor will need to participate in leadership activities such as learning and developing curriculum and participating in the blending of the college and the high school curriculums. Students can achieve at this high level, but innovation status would grant the school freedoms necessary to ensure that teachers will succeed in teaming with college instructors.

      Early College Academy is interested in hiring and in retaining instructors who are highly-qualified and effective contributors to the overall success and operation of the school. Instructors must be strongly committed to fully implementing the Early College Academy vision, mission, and performance expectations. This small team of instructors will not only be responsible for classroom instruction, but also for establishing and maintaining ECA's relationship with AIMS Community College. They must be willing to ensure students utilize the support services, one-to-one technology, and students are able to take advantage of extracurricular opportunities during their high school experience. The objective is that Early College Academy will seamlessly blend Aims Community College staff and District 6 staff to create an unique educational program in blended high school and college learning environments. To accomplish this environment, Early College Academy, as a school of innovation, will hire instructors on yearly work agreements.

Fort Collins is the Home Rule Municipality that is the county seat and the most populous municipality of Larimer County, Colorado, United States. Situated on the Cache La Poudre River along the Colorado Front Range, Fort Collins is located 56 mi (90 km) north of the Colorado State Capitol in Denver. With a 2016 estimated population of 161,000, it is the fourth most populous city in Colorado after Denver, Colorado Springs, and Aurora.
